A low spinning off the coast of California continues to throw us some clouds and keep our temperatures below normal. Tomorrow the low will start to move inland. This will bring chances of showers to the coast south of Morrow Bay. Then it will advance into the interior of the state. Thursday is the day with the best chance of showers for the Central Valley.
